Math Camp 3 1.If the Hessian matrix D2F(x ) is a negative de nite matrix, then x is a strict local maximum of F. 2.If the Hessian matrix D2F(x ) is a positive de nite matrix, then x is a strict local minimum of F. 3.If the Hessian matrix D2F(x ) is an inde nite matrix, then x is neither a local maximum nor a local minimum of FIn this case x is called a saddle point..

The peak_local_max function returns the coordinates of local peaks (maxima) in an image. Internally, a maximum filter is used for finding local maxima. This operation dilates the original image and merges neighboring local maxima closer than the size of the dilation. Locations where the original image is equal to the dilated image are returned ...Function Calculator. Functions can have "hills and valleys": places where they reach a minimum or maximum value. It may not be the minimum or maximum for the whole function, but locally it is. We can see where they are, but how do we define them? Local Maximum. First we need to choose an interval: Then we can say that a local maximum is ...

Theorem 3.1.1 states that a continuous function on a closed interval will have absolute extrema, that is, both an absolute maximum and an absolute minimum. These extrema occur either at the endpoints or at critical values in the interval. We combine these concepts to offer a strategy for finding extrema.As for using fxx, it doesn't have to be fxx. If the shared rate does not apply to you use the LHA bedroom calculator ... maximum amount of benefit you can possibly receive is your local ...FindMinimum [f, {x, x 0, x 1}] searches for a local minimum in f using x 0 and x 1 as the first two values of x, avoiding the use of derivatives. FindMinimum [f, {x, x 0, x min, x max}] searches for a local minimum, stopping the search if x ever gets outside the range x min to x max.

Tap for more steps... x = π 2 x = π 2.They're the same. Maybe you mean relative max/min point and global/absolute max/min point. A relative max/min point is a point higher or lower than the points on both of its sides while a global max/min point is a point that is highest or lowest point in the graph. In other words, there can be multiple relative max/min points while there can ...

There then exists an open interval I I such that f (c) ≥ f (x) f (c) ≥ f (x) for all x ∈ I. x ∈ I. vinelink kansasnba lineups twittererica cobb husband This graph e.g. has a maximum turning point at (0|-3) while the function has higher values e.g. in (2|5). This implies that a maximum turning point is not the highest value of the function, but just locally the highest, i.e. there is no higher value at least in a small area around that point.
